Since 1998, School Construction News has been the news magazine devoted specifically to educational facility construction and operations. Readers include several segments of the “building team” including school administrators, facility managers, school board members as well as architects, contractors and suppliers in the field. Special attention is paid to the maintenance/operations and design/construction segments.
